2 All the Resources You Need to Develop Listening and Language Skills Educational Management Download a variety of great resources to help with the educational management of a child with a cochlear implant, including posters, articles, Candidate Reference Cards, Audiology Referral and School Input forms, Parent and School Communication Logs and much more. Rehabilitation Materials and Support Find the rehabilitation materials and services you need to support the successful development of a child s listening and language skills by downloading PowerPoint presentations and brochures or accessing online courses through Download a variety of helpful educational and rehabilitation resources

3 Tools for Schools Making the Educational Journey Easier Assessment Tools Monitor a child s progress and verify that equipment is working properly by downloading these easy-to-access assessment tools and reference cards, including The Ling Six Sound Check & Cards, The Bilingual Family Interview Scale (BIFI), The Infant and Toddler Meaningful Auditory Integration Scale (IT-MAIS), Sounds of Speech, Stages of Normal Communication and more. Reference Materials Take advantage of these additional resources to further your knowledge about cochlear implants and support your educational needs, including Newsletters, a Hearing Resource Guide, a Familiar Sounds Audiogram, a Glossary of Terms and a Photo Library. Tools For Toddlers Discover helpful information and resources on early intervention for children under 3 years old who are not yet ready for school, including communication options, family support, developing pre-literacy skills and more. 5 Tools for Schools Making the Educational Journey Easier Tools for Schools (TFS) is a free online program from Advanced Bionics designed to help children with cochlear implants succeed in the classroom. On the TFS website you ll find sections on Product Information and Troubleshooting, Educational Management, Rehabilitation Materials and Support, Assessment Tools, Reference Materials and Tools for Toddlers. Product Information Product guides offer information to help you get familiar and feel comfortable with the operation of a child s processor. Just identify the processor type by matching it to a picture and download the guide for free. Product Troubleshooting AB sound processors provide the highest reliability. However, if you suspect a problem with a child s equipment, the easy-touse TFS program can help. Simple, interactive troubleshooting guides take you through a series of questions and offer detailed instructions to resolve issues.
